Dear Executive Team,

Following the board's guidance last quarter, Velmora Systems' engineering group requests an allocation of 420,000 for replacing the aging Cardiff-line assembly tooling at our Brindlehaven plant. The request covers equipment, installation, and a contingency of eight percent. We have staged the spend across two quarters to protect cash flow, and procurement has secured fixed pricing through March. Full workings are attached for review. The strategic rationale is summarized in the confidential note below.

management briefing: Headcount on the Belix team goes from 60 to 93 by the end of November. Gross margin on Belix came in at 23 percent against a plan of 47 percent.

## Ticket: Vault Locked During User-Module Split

Priority: High. While extracting the user module from the Hartwell monolith at Brindlecote Systems, the migration vault holding the `userd` signing material auto-locked after three failed unseal attempts. Per policy, a security reviewer must witness the manual unseal before cutover resumes. The unseal console will prompt exactly once; at that prompt, enter the recovery passphrase recorded below.

recovery phrase for fahof-fawip: casael-fenael-wenix

## Service Accounts — SquatWatch Scanner

SquatWatch scans our internal registry for typo-squatting package names. It runs under the `svc-squatwatch` account, read-only against RegistryHub, write access only to its own findings queue. Reviewers: flag any PR that broadens these scopes. Rotation is quarterly; the account holds no human-usable credentials. The scanner authenticates to the findings API via a key stored in Vaultlet. For local review builds, use the key below.

API key for bageg-kajef: vxb2-ss

Handover from Mirell to Dask, Quotabel FX service. Rounding errors show up on JPY-to-EUR conversions over 1M units; we truncate where the ledger expects banker's rounding. Patch is merged but not deployed. Support tickets should be tagged fx-rounding until then. Don't adjust balances manually. The rounding mode and precision currently running in production are set as follows.

service settings:
PELATH_PIN=5541
PELATH_TENANT=eliath
PELATH_METRICS_HOST=metrics.pelath.qorveltech.example
PELATH_SEAL=seal_2e786e59
PELATH_STANDBY_TEAM=eliius